Secure Your Trailer with InfiniteRule Standard Pin Locks
InfiniteRule's Standard Pin Locks offer robust security for your trailer hitch. Made from durable stainless steel, these locks are designed to withstand tough conditions. While some find the unlocking mechanism a bit tricky, the overall quality and fit make them a reliable choice for securing your trailer.
The InfiniteRule Standard Pin Lock is praised for its durability and fit. It's crafted from stainless steel, making it tough enough for heavy-duty use. Some users note the unlocking process can be awkward, but its secure fit and robust construction make it a dependable choice for trailer security.
Key features include its stainless steel construction, which ensures durability and resistance to the elements. The lock's streamlined design and screw-in-keyed end provide a clean look, while its 3 5/8” length fits most hitch receivers securely.
Installation is straightforward, and the lock fits snugly into most hitch receivers. However, some find the unlocking mechanism, which involves turning the key counterclockwise to unscrew, a bit cumbersome. Despite this, the lock's performance and security are highly regarded.
The lock's stainless steel finish holds up well over time, even with medium use. It's designed to withstand the rigors of frequent towing, maintaining its integrity and appearance, making it a reliable option for long-term use.
Consider the lock's size and fit for your specific hitch receiver. While the lock is robust, some users suggest the end opposite the key lock could be larger to accommodate wear in the hitch pin hole. Overall, its quality and U.S. manufacturing are strong selling points.
